Best Flight Deals On Independence Day Long Weekend

The summer months of April to August are when Dubai is the warmest but also when travel costs are the lowest. If you make your travel arrangements at least a few weeks in advance, you may save a significant amount of your vacation budget. There are direct flights to Dubai International Airport from a number of international airports in India, including Delhi and Mumbai. The documents required are: 

  • Passport with at least 6 months validity
  • Dubai Visa
  • Return Ticket

Cost of Flights: 16k to 25k approx with 5000 ₹ Visa cost.

Best Places To Stay in Dubai 

Dubai has a wide range of hotels, from luxury hotels to budget hotels as well. Before booking your hotel, make sure you book with free drinking water. This is because there is no free water wherever you go in Dubai. 

  • Panorama Grand Hotel: Located in the centre of Bur Dubai, Panorama Hotel provides several features at very reasonable rates. ₹ 1,574 Approx per night is the rate. 
  • Sea View: The Sea View Hotel is conveniently situated close to Dubai’s entertainment and retail areas. The hotel offers a selection of roomy rooms and suites for guests to choose from ₹ 1,400 per night is the rate.

Where To Eat

Dubai is the land of all kinds of cuisines like Arabic, Indian, French and many more. Usually, the breakfast is complimentary with the hotel stay. So for lunch and dinner, you can explore various options like street food or high-end restaurants. It totally depends on your budget. Here we have some suggestions: 

  • Paratha King: Famous for its traditional and unusual parathas. A meal for two people would run you around ₹ 1,041 Approx. 
  • Sind Punjab Restaurant: For some delectable sizzlers, especially the Duck Sizzler Platter, visit the eatery. A meal for 2 costs ₹ 1500 approximately. 

These are our suggestions for Indian Restaurants if you wish you can try some local delicacies also.

Getting Around in Dubai 

Private cab service in Dubai is highly pricey. So, using the Metro is a wonderful method to save money. A one-day ticket is readily available at around 240 ₹.
